What happens while it is decided

The process from here

This application is with Warwick for determination. The council publicises it, consults neighbours and technical bodies where required, and weighs the responses against local and national planning policy.

The statutory target is eight weeks for most applications and thirteen for major development, though extensions of time are common. Comments carry most weight while the case is undecided, so check the council portal for the deadline if you want to respond.

About trees applications

How this application type works

Tree applications cover work to protected trees: those under a tree preservation order need consent for pruning or felling, and trees in a conservation area need six weeks written notice before work starts. The council assesses the amenity value of the tree and can refuse consent, approve it with conditions, or in conservation areas make a preservation order in response.
